Key Terminology for Beginners
Familiarizing oneself with common online casino jargon will significantly aid in navigating the platforms:
- RTP (Return to Player): This percentage indicates the theoretical amount of money a slot machine or casino game pays back to players over time. A higher RTP generally means better long-term odds for the player.
- Wagering Requirements: Often associated with bonuses, these specify the number of times a player must bet the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it) before they can withdraw any winnings derived from it.
- Volatility/Variance: This refers to the risk level of a slot game. High volatility slots offer larger, less frequent wins, while low volatility slots offer smaller, more frequent wins.
- House Edge: The advantage the casino has over the player in any given game. Understanding the house edge helps in choosing games with better odds.
- Bonuses: Promotional offers provided by casinos, such as welcome bonuses, free spins, and no-deposit bonuses, designed to attract and retain players.

Responsible Gaming Practices
This is perhaps the most critical aspect for beginners. Online gambling should always be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a means to generate income.
- Set Limits: Establish strict deposit, loss, and session time limits before you start playing.
- Budget Management: Only gamble with money you can afford to lose, and never chase losses.
- Self-Exclusion: If you feel your gambling is becoming problematic, utilize the self-exclusion tools offered by casinos or seek professional help.
- Understand the Odds: Recognize that the casino always has an edge in the long run.
Responsible gaming tools are a hallmark of a trustworthy online casino.
